You’ll also want to see if they’re on the Gas Safe register. This is an official registration for all gas engineers in Northern Ireland, and can help you to identify a trustworthy and qualified professional. You must be certified to work on all types of gas equipment. To find an engineer near you, check out the Gas Safe or search the Internet for reliable contractors.
The Gas Safe Register is a website that has been set up to help you to find a gas safety engineer in your area. It’s free and you can find out which engineers have been certified and the types of work that they are capable of doing. It’s also an opportunity to learn about the latest gas safety news and tips. The best way to make sure you get the best value for your money is to compare quotes. Without being registered on the Gas Safe Register, most plumbers are not legal to do any type of gas work. To verify that they are legitimate, you can lookup the license number.
A downloadable Leaflet is available from Gas Safe. It includes a sample identification card. This card, which is pocket-sized in size, contains a 7-digit patent licence number as well as a photograph of the engineer.
